We think the answer is "TAPE" which means:
- noun
- • A long thin piece of cloth or paper as used for binding or fastening
- • A recording made on magnetic tape
- • The finishing line for a foot race
- • Measuring instrument consisting of a narrow strip (cloth or metal) marked in inches or centimeters and used for measuring lengths
- • Memory device consisting of a long thin plastic strip coated with iron oxide; used to record audio or video signals or to store computer information verb
- • Fasten or attach with tape
- • Record on videotape
- • Register electronically
